AbstractThe social networking sites and different real-time applications generate data in very large amount and unstructured in nature which makes it difficult for relational database management systems to handle such data. SQL databases face many new challenges to prove them effective databases to store and process big data or unstructured data as they require high-rise in read and write performance. The use of SQL databases has proved them inadequate when it comes to store and query dynamic user data, especially for bulky, highly parallel applications such as search engines and social networks. For these cases, the NoSQL database was created to deal with. This document provides a background introduction, features and their specifications, and available data models for NoSQL database.
